ATI has a current need for a full-time Senior Construction Representative in the Louisville, KY area. The Senior Construction Representative will be responsible for surveillance of construction projects and delivering findings to our Government client.

Duties and Responsibilities of a Senior Construction Representative
  • Delivers surveillance reports on all phases of construction for compliance with plans and specifications in respect to workmanship, materials, installation, and construction methods to Government personnel.
  • Becomes familiar with contract plans and specifications relative to all phases of construction and delivers recommendations of any necessary changes to Government personnel.
  • Provides surveillance at construction sites, assists client to resolve apparent differences, and delivers opinion to Government personnel.
  • Surveys quality assurance programs related to projects, discusses changed conditions, and delivers advice to Government personnel.
  • Delivers assistance to the Government relative to investigating the need for and preparing data for change orders.
  • Develops detailed inspection requirements and control methods in coordination with Government personnel.
  • Delivers draft change orders and modifications for the client’s signature.
  • Review all the construction contractor’s daily quality control reports to assure that the quality control operations are adequately documented.
  • Verify that all quality control tests are performed, and the results are within allowable limits.
  • Identify locations and coordinate Q/A soils and concrete tests. Prepare written report identifying the tests and their results as they relate to compliance with the construction contract.
  • Monitor CQC systems tests and material tests and check all building systems
Required Qualifications for a Senior Construction Representative
  • The Construction Representative shall demonstrate a minimum of 7 years of experience in construction contract administration performing responsibilities as noted above.
  • Excellent English verbal and written communication skills and a high level of professionalism.
  • US citizenship and the ability to pass a background check in a timely manner.
  • Current OSHA 30 and experience with EM 385-1-1 (USACE Safety and Health Requirements Manual) are a plus.
  • The following are a list of specialized skills or codes which may be required:
    • Life Safety Code (NFPA 101)
    • National Electric Code (NFPA 70)
    • Plumbing (IPC)
    • Fire Protection Systems (NFPA 13 & 72)
    • HVAC/TAB (ASHRAE/AABC/NEBB)
    • Building Commissioning
    • Communications & Security (IT, Nurse Call/Code Blue, Imaging & IDS/PACS)
    • Transport/Equipment (Patient Lifts, Elevators, Transport Systems, Pneumatic Tube, Food Service, Sterilizers, Mortuary, & Laboratory)
    • Welding Inspection
    • Painting and Metalizing Inspection
    • Environmental HAZWOPER, site sampling
